(Studio: Page Hopkins) The arrest of former Baath party chairman Muhammad al-Razzaq and a review of yesterday’s daylight ground attack on a police station in Fallujah, Iraq, by a band of guerrillas reported.
(Baghdad: Rick Leventhal) The day’s events in Iraq reviewed; details given about the arrest of al-Razzaq, the attack on two US convoys in western Baghdad, a roadside bomb explosion near a US patrol in Baghdad, the battle between US troops and Iraqi insurgents near the Syrian border, and the proposed removal of POW status for former Iraqi President Saddam Hussein so he can stand trial in Iraq; scenes shown from the Baghdad attacks.
(Studio: Page Hopkins) The meeting between Syria, Saudi Arabia, Iran, and Egypt on the transfer of power in Iraq reported; details given about the countries’ agreement to fully support the change of leadership in Iraq; scenes shown from the meeting in Kuwait City.
